Abstract

The utility model discloses a novel lock, and relates to the field of door lock devices. The novel lock comprises an extremely simple door lock and a lock cylinder structure arranged on the extremely simple door lock, a switch mechanism is arranged in the extremely simple door lock, and the switch mechanism comprises a round rod, a gear and a shifting piece; the end of the lock cylinder structure is sleeved with the round rod, the round rod is rotationally connected to the interior of the extremely simple door lock, the gear is fixedly connected to the peripheral wall of the round rod, and the shifting piece is slidably connected to the interior of the extremely simple door lock and meshed with the gear. According to the novel lock, the opening and closing mechanism facilitating opening and closing is arranged on the extremely simple door lock, the gear and the spring bolt can be driven to rotate for opening and closing by shifting the shifting piece with a single finger, and the use convenience of the extremely simple door lock is improved.

Description

Technical Field

[0001] This utility model relates to the field of door lock technology, specifically a novel lock. Background Technology

[0002] As modern home styles continue to evolve, the design of interior door locks is also quietly changing. Minimalist door locks, with their unique design concept and practicality, are gradually becoming the first choice for modern home interior door locks. Minimalist door locks pursue simplicity and elegance in appearance design, abandoning cumbersome decorations and showcasing the aesthetic concept of modern homes with smooth lines and understated colors. At the same time, minimalist door locks do not require damage to the original door structure during installation; only the original lock body needs to be replaced, making the overall installation relatively simple and reducing installation costs.

[0003] The handles on existing minimalist door locks are usually designed to be quite ingenious, with a small contact area between the handle and the hand. When the hands are oily or sweaty, it is not easy to squeeze the handle and turn it, which makes it inconvenient to use.

[0004] The reason for this problem is that current minimalist door locks are mainly opened and closed by turning the handle. In order to maintain the overall aesthetics of minimalist door locks, the handle is usually designed to be quite intricate. Due to the small size of the handle, the contact area between the handle and the hand is small. When the hands are oily or sweaty, it is not easy to squeeze the handle and turn it, making it inconvenient to use. In view of the shortcomings of existing technology, we propose a new type of lock to solve the above problems. Utility Model Content

[0026] The embodiments of the utility model disclose a novel lock.

[0027] According to the drawings Figures 1-5 As shown in the figure, a novel lock comprises a minimalist door lock 1 and a lock core structure 103 arranged on the minimalist door lock 1, the inside of the minimalist door lock 1 is provided with a switch mechanism 2, the switch mechanism 2 comprises a round rod 201, a gear 202 and a push piece 203;

[0028] The round rod 201 is sleeved at the end of the lock core structure 103, the round rod 201 is rotationally connected in the inside of the minimalist door lock 1, the gear 202 is fixedly connected to the outer peripheral wall of the round rod 201, the push piece 203 is slidingly connected in the inside of the minimalist door lock 1, the push piece 203 is engaged with the gear 202, the switch mechanism 2 is arranged on the minimalist door lock 1, the gear 202 and the lock tongue 1031 are driven to rotate and open and close by single-finger pushing the push piece 203, the convenience of use of the minimalist door lock 1 is improved, and the situation that the hand is not easy to pinch and rotate to rotate when the hand is stained with oil is avoided, and the use is more inconvenient.

[0029] The minimalist door lock 1 comprises an inner lock handle 101 and an outer lock handle 102, and the lock core structure 103 is installed between the inner lock handle 101 and the outer lock handle 102 through a screw.

[0030] The inner part of the inner lock handle 101 is provided with a lock ring 1011, and a groove 1012 is formed in the side wall of the lock ring 1011;

[0031] The inner part of the lock cylinder structure 103 is provided with a lock tongue 1031, the lock tongue 1031 penetrates through the side wall of the inner lock handle 101, the end of the lock tongue 1031 is fixedly connected with a convex piece 1032, the convex piece 1032 is inserted into the inner part of the groove 1012, and the lock ring 1011 can be driven to rotate through the rotating lock tongue 1031.

[0032] The round rod 201 is rotationally connected in the inner part of the outer lock handle 102, the side wall of the round rod 201 is provided with a square groove 2011, and the end, away from the lock ring 1011, of the lock tongue 1031 is inserted into the inner part of the square groove 2011.

[0033] The inner part of the outer lock handle 102 is fixedly connected with a limiting plate 1021, the push piece 203 is slidingly connected between the limiting plate 1021 and the outer lock handle 102, and the push piece 203 is driven to move upward.

[0034] The inner wall of the push piece 203 is fixedly connected with a gear rack 204, the gear rack 204 is engaged with the gear wheel 202, the gear rack 204 is used for rotating the gear wheel 202, the gear wheel 202 and the round rod 201 can be driven to rotate through the driving of the push piece 203, and the round rod 201 drives the lock tongue 1031 to rotate and open and close at this time.

[0035] The outer side of the push piece 203 is fixedly connected with a push handle 205, the push handle 205 penetrates through the outer wall of the outer lock handle 102, and the push handle 205 is used for moving the push piece 203 and can drive the push piece 203 to move through the single-finger driving of the push handle 205.

[0036] In use, the push piece 203 can be driven to move through the single-finger driving of the push handle 205, the moving push piece 203 can drive the gear wheel 202 and the round rod 201 to rotate at this time, the lock tongue 1031 can be driven to rotate and open and close through the rotation of the round rod 201, and the door can be opened and closed.
